ascall码的转换算法
答:num=num*2+ch-'0'; //这是什么意思 ??这个可以类比十进制的啊,要将字符数组中的数字组成一个整型就可以先获得一个字符,减去ascall码后就得到这个数字,在乘以10加上之后一位的数字,依次类推……只不过这里是2进制
答:后面接着的2字节为MAC层数据,为了测试简单,测试时只发送了2字节的数据(1和2,ASCALL码为0x31和0x32)。可信广播帧要求接收节点回复ACK帧,后面三个框中数据分别是节点B、C、D回复的ACK帧。回复帧的格式和数据帧的设置情况类似,区别是回复帧的FCF为0x8802,表示是回复帧且不需要确认,回复帧中没有数据字段,且回复...
答:算法是:输入一个字符,和“E”(ascall码)比较,若相等(if判断),则退出。其实很简单,只是具体语言我忘了
答:register unsigned char i; // 虽为8bit,但8bit无符号数可存储0-255 如果你是计算机相关专业的建议你把C/C++学通,学精,稍微从内部深入理解一下C/C++并且学好数据结构,算法,软件工程 ,再考上个好学校的研究生,最好能读博士,将来才能赚到很多钱。如果你是别的专业的,学成这样就行了,...
答:1:中是一个switch语句,而这个语句后面是没有break的,所以它要再执行 case 0:switch(c==5){ case 0: printf("*");break;case 1: printf("#");break;case 2: printf("$");break;} 这个部分,c==5的返回值是1,所以输出一个"#",而case 0:switch(c==0)这个语句后面还是没有break,所以...
答:你把0忘了? 0到127,不正好是128个吗?
网友评论:
关典17790875203:
labview 中16进制数据到ASCALl码字符串怎么转换 -
18952戚常
: 先将字符串1101截成11,01两个字符串然后转换成十六进制数字,再用十六进制数字创建数组,然后将数组转换至字符串(byte array to string ),百分百正确!
关典17790875203:
在javascript中如何把字符串转换成ascall码 -
18952戚常
: charCodeAt() 例如:alert("A".charCodeAt()); //输出65
关典17790875203:
怎样求字符变量的ascall码 -
18952戚常
: 是要一个求单个字符还是一串字符? 是要他们的原码吗? 包不包还含特殊字符? 你要说清楚的. 下面我只说一下怎么求单个字符: 例如 : #include <stdio.h> void main() { char a; a='b'; printf("%d\n",a); } 在你这输出的答案就是 98 98就是b的ascall码值; 你如果想要求一串字符也一样; 在这只能说这么多因为你问的不是很明确. 如果还是不行就再说明白点 ,我在帮你看一下. 好不?
关典17790875203:
如何用c#语言将一个单词中每个字母的ascall码值求出来? -
18952戚常
: string s = "word";foreach (char c in s)Console.WriteLine((int)c);Console.ReadKey();
关典17790875203:
c++如何把字符常量A通过ASCALL变成a -
18952戚常
: 通过以下代码可以将大写字母字符变换为小写字母字符: char ch1,ch2; ch2=ch1-'A'+'a';
关典17790875203:
c++取阿斯科码的函数是甚么头文件是甚么
18952戚常
: #include stdafx.h#include iostream.h //输入输出流头文件,没影响int main(){char a = (char)1; //单引号中可以是 任意字符,所有英文中存在的字符都可以,数字//符号都可以,举例'1'的ASCALL码是 49int b = (int)a; //强迫转换成int型coutbendl;return 0;}//具体的说不需要甚么头文件,将1个字符串强迫转换成int型的数,其实就是得到该字//符串的ASCALL码.不行你可以试试.在这里强调,中文是特例,这类方法没有办法//转化,只能查表.
关典17790875203:
ASCII编码与二进制如何转换 怎样计算的? -
18952戚常
: 二进制ASCII码控制字符 二进制 十进制 十六进制 缩写 解释 0000 0000 0 00 NUL 空字符(Null) 0000 0001 1 01 SOH 标题开始 0000 0010 2 02 STX 正文开始 0000 0011 3 03 ETX 正文结束 0000 0100 4 04 EOT 传输结束 0000 0101 5 ...
关典17790875203:
AScll码在pascal语言中怎样应用 -
18952戚常
: AscII的话,pascal有一个tools菜单,里面有一个ascii table,可以查到对应的ascii码.应用:(1) 打出一些键盘没有的字符,方法是write(ord(你想打的字符的ascii码)) (2) 高精度时(即读入一个很长的整数)可以用一个字符串先存下来,然后用ord (chr的意思是:chr(一个字符的ascii码) = 该字符, ord的意思是ord(一个字符)=该字符的ascii码)转换成数字,比如 var ch : char; a : integer; begin ch := '9'; a := ord(ch) - ord('0'); write(a); end.此时程序将输出9
关典17790875203:
怎么把字符转换为ascll码并参与数值运算 -
18952戚常
: char = 一个ASCII码 比如 char x = 'a'; 然后 int y = (int)x;就可以转换成数字,即y = 97
关典17790875203:
一个数为ASCII码时,进制间的换算 .
18952戚常
: 十进制:0*2^7+0*2^6+1*2^5+1*2^4+1*2^3+0*2^2+0*2^1+1*2^0=57 十六进制:0011 1001,分成4bits一组,转换成十六进制:39 八进制00 111 001,分成3bits一组,转换到八进制:071